### Abruptly terminating
[
Funcon stuck
Entity abrupted
Funcon finalise-abrupting
Funcon abrupt
Funcon handle-abrupt
Funcon finally
]
Meta-variables
T, T', T'' <: values
Funcon
stuck : =>empty-type
/*
`stuck` does not have any computation. It is used to represent the result of
a transition that causes the computation to terminate abruptly.
*/
Entity
_ --abrupted(_:values?)-> _
/*
`abrupted(V)` in a label on a tranistion indicates abrupt termination for
reason `V`. `abrupted( )` indicates the absence of abrupt termination.
*/
Funcon
finalise-abrupting(X:=>T) : =>T|null-type
~> handle-abrupt(X, null-value)
/*
`finalise-abrupting(X)` handles abrupt termination of `X` for any reason.
*/
Funcon
abrupt(_:values) :=>empty-type
/*
`abrupt(V)` terminates abruptly for reason `V`.
*/
Rule
abrupt(V:values) --abrupted(V)-> stuck
Funcon
handle-abrupt(_:T'=>T, _:T''=>T) : T'=>T
/*
`handle-abrupt(X, Y)` first evaluates `X`. If `X` terminates normally with
value `V`, then `V` is returned and `Y` is ignored. If `X` terminates abruptly
for reason `V`, then `Y` is executed with `V` as `given` value.
`handle-abrupt(X, Y)` is associative, with `abrupt(given)` as left and right
unit. `handle-abrupt(X, else(Y, abrupt(given)))` ensures propagation of
abrupt termination for the given reason if `Y` fails
*/
Rule
X --abrupted( )-> X'
--------------------------------------------------------
handle-abrupt(X, Y) --abrupted( )-> handle-abrupt(X', Y)
Rule
X --abrupted(V:T'')-> X'
----------------------------------------------
handle-abrupt(X, Y) --abrupted( )-> give(V, Y)
Rule
handle-abrupt(V:T, Y) ~> V
Funcon
finally(_:=>T, _:=>null-type) : =>T
/*
`finally(X, Y)` first executes `X`. If `X` terminates normally with
value `V`, then `Y` is executed before terminating normally with value `V`.
If `X` terminates abruptly for reason `V`, then `Y` is executed before
terminating abruptly with the same reason `V`.
*/
Rule
X --abrupted( )-> X'
--------------------------------------------
finally(X, Y) --abrupted( )-> finally(X', Y)
Rule
X --abrupted(V:values)-> X'
-----------------------------------------------------
finally(X, Y) --abrupted()-> sequential(Y, abrupt(V))
Rule
finally(V:T, Y) ~> sequential(Y,V)
